US drone crashes in Somalia, kills five

Nairobi (Keydmedia) - A US unmanned aerial vehicle has crashed near a military facility in southern Somalia, killing at least five government soldiers.

Somali military officials said the drone went down on Monday near a military base on the outskirts of Dhobley town in Juba province.

Over 13 soldiers were injured in the incident, the military officials said.
